Downtown Eugene

Downtown Eugene buzzes with artistic energy and Pacific Northwest charm. The Saturday Market showcases local artisans while the glass-fronted Hult Center hosts world-class performances. Colorful murals brighten historic brick buildings throughout this walkable district. Discover indie music at the WOW Hall or browse regional art at the Jordan Schnitzer Museum. Farm-to-table restaurants and craft breweries line Broadway and Willamette Street. The nearby Willamette River offers scenic paths for after-dinner strolls.

Whiteaker

The Whiteaker neighborhood pulses with artistic energy in Eugene's most creative corner. Converted warehouses house galleries, studios, and the popular Ninkasi Brewing taproom. Colorful murals splash across buildings while community gardens flourish between industrial spaces. Explore Owen Rose Garden for natural beauty or browse Saturday Market for local crafts. The food scene features eclectic food trucks and farm-to-table cafes serving artisanal fare. Though public transit is limited, the compact layout makes this bohemian district perfect for walking or biking adventures.

South University

South University buzzes with authentic college town energy around the University of Oregon campus. Tree-lined streets lead to cozy coffee shops, independent bookstores, and casual eateries serving oversized portions at student-friendly prices. Vintage shops and food carts add to the bohemian vibe. This budget-friendly neighborhood offers excellent walkability with frequent bus connections to downtown. Visit nearby attractions like Hayward Field, Matthew Knight Arena, or the Jordan Schnitzer Museum of Art. The atmosphere shifts dramatically between the lively academic year and quieter summer months.

West Eugene

West Eugene blends authentic local living with artistic flair and affordability. The repurposed industrial spaces now host art studios and craft breweries where you can watch glassblowers at work. Colorful murals splash across brick walls, while family-friendly parks offer peaceful spaces among towering Douglas firs. Lane Events Center and the County Fair Grounds anchor the neighborhood's cultural scene. Visitors can explore the Lane County Historical Museum or catch performances at McDonald Theatre. The area provides a genuine Eugene experience with brewpubs and food trucks serving Pacific Northwest comfort food at budget-friendly prices.

Cal Young

Cal Young offers families a peaceful retreat in Eugene's residential outskirts. Tree-lined streets wind through established neighborhoods with ranch-style homes and lush yards. Parks like Oakway and Sheldon Sports provide green spaces for recreation and relaxation. Budget-conscious travelers will appreciate the neighborhood's affordability compared to downtown. Though dining options are limited, nearby Oakway Center offers shopping conveniences. With a rental car, you'll easily reach Eugene's attractions while enjoying authentic suburban tranquility.

Best time to go to Eugene

The best time to visit Eugene can depend on the weather and when visitor numbers rise and fall. The hottest average temperature in Eugene falls in August, when visitor numbers are slightly high and weather is sunny with no rain. The coolest average temperature in Eugene falls in December, visitor numbers are slightly low and weather is mostly cloudy with moderate rain.

calendarCalendar MonthtemperatureTemperaturerainPrecipitationmostlyCloudinessoccupationOccupancypricePricing
January41.0°F (5.0°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ly LowSlightly Low
February41.2°F (5.1°C)Light RainMostly CloudySlightly LowAverage
March43.9°F (6.6°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low
April48.2°F (9.0°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
May54.7°F (12.6°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
June60.6°F (15.9°C)No RainMostly SunnyAverageSlightly High
July67.3°F (19.6°C)No RainSunnySlightly HighAverage
August68.2°F (20.1°C)No RainSunnySlightly HighAverage
September62.4°F (16.9°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ly HighSlightly High
October53.2°F (11.8°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ageSlightly High
November44.8°F (7.1°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
December39.7°F (4.3°C)Moderate RainMostly CloudySlightly LowSlightly Low

The nearest major airports for your trip to Eugene

For your visit to EUGene, Oregon, the primary airport is Eugene, OR (EUG), located 8 miles from the city center. Nearby accommodations include the 4-star Graduate by Hilton Eugene and Inn at the 5th, bOTH accessible from the airport. The 3.5-star Valley River Inn is also a convenient option, situated 7 miles from EUG. If you're considering other airports, Redmond, OR (RDM) is 97 miles away, with options like the 4-star Juniper Preserve and the 3.5-star Lodge at Eagle Crest Resort nearby. North Bend, OR (OTH) is 72 miles from Eugene, offering hotels such as the Red Lion Hotel Coos Bay and Quality Inn & Suites, both easily reachable from the airport.

When is the best time to go to Eugene?
The best time to go to Eugene is typically during the late spring (May to June) and early fall (September to October) when the weather is most pleasant for outdoor activities and exploring the city.

For those who enjoy comfortable temperatures and fewer crowds, May and early June offer mild weather, with average highs in the mid-60s to low 70s Fahrenheit (18-23°C). This period is ideal for visiting the local parks, exploring the Oregon Garden, or enjoying the scenic bike paths without the peak summer heat.

Travelers looking to experience Eugene's outdoor offerings with consistent sunshine will find September and early October particularly appealing. The summer crowds have thinned, but temperatures remain agreeable, often in the high 60s (20°C).
Where can I find the best nightlife in Eugene?
Eugene has several areas where you can experience its nightlife offerings.

Downtown Eugene is a central area with a concentration of bars, pubs, and restaurants. You'll find a variety of establishments here, including places with live music, craft breweries, and cocktail lounges. Many of these venues are walkable from each other, particularly along Broadway and Willamette Street.

The Whiteaker neighborhood, often called "The Whitaker," is known for its craft breweries, cideries, and distilleries. This area has a more relaxed, industrial-chic feel, with many establishments offering outdoor seating and food trucks. It's a good spot if you're interested in sampling local beverages and enjoying a more laid-back evening.

The University of Oregon campus area, especially along 13th Avenue and around the student union, has a selection of bars and casual eateries that cater to a younger crowd. You'll find sports bars, pubs, and places with dance floors here.
